Methyl 8-hydroxyquinoline-4-carboxylate is an essential compound in chemical synthesis, commonly utilized as a versatile building block in various organic reactions. Due to its unique structure and reactive functional groups, this compound finds widespread application in the synthesis of complex organic molecules and pharmaceutical intermediates.In chemical synthesis, Methyl 8-hydroxyquinoline-4-carboxylate serves as a key starting material for the preparation of diverse heterocyclic compounds and coordination complexes. Its quinoline moiety offers opportunities for heteroaromatic chemistry, allowing for the creation of novel structures with potential biological activity. Additionally, the carboxylic acid functionality can participate in esterification, amidation, and other transformations to incorporate the molecule into more complex chemical architectures.Moreover, the hydroxy group present in Methyl 8-hydroxyquinoline-4-carboxylate can act as a versatile directing group in transition metal-catalyzed reactions, facilitating selective bond formation at specific positions within the molecule. This feature enhances the compound's utility in designing efficient synthetic routes towards target molecules of interest.Overall, Methyl 8-hydroxyquinoline-4-carboxylate plays a crucial role in the realm of chemical synthesis, enabling chemists to access a diverse array of organic compounds with tailored properties and potential applications.
